Greggs PLC is a U.K.-based company that is principally engaged in manufacturing, distributing, and retailing bakery goods, sandwiches, and drinks under the Greggs brand. The company focuses on the food-on-the-go market. It has a vertically integrated supply network, with its bakeries & delivery network. Greggs operates in two segments: Company-managed retail activities which generates key revenue, and B2B channels. Its shops are located in retail & industrial parks, motorway service stations, and travel hubs, to meet the demands of busy customers.

Greggs has a last 12-month revenue (LTM) of $2.9B and a last 12-month EBITDA of $466M.
In the most recent fiscal year, Greggs achieved revenue of $2.7B and an EBITDA of $488M.

As of July 16, 2025, Greggs's stock price is GBP 17 (or $24).
Greggs has current market cap of GBP 1.8B (or $2.4B), and EV of GBP 2.1B (or $2.8B).

Start Free TrialWhen was Greggs founded? | Greggs was founded in 1951. |
Where is Greggs headquartered? | Greggs is headquartered in United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land. |
How many employees does Greggs have? | As of today, Greggs has 32.3K+ employees. |
Who is the CEO of Greggs? | Greggs's CEO is Ms. Roisin Currie. |
Is Greggs publicy listed? | Yes, Greggs is a public company listed on LON. |
What is the stock symbol of Greggs? | Greggs trades under GRG ticker. |
When did Greggs go public? | Greggs went public in 1984. |
Who are competitors of Greggs? | Similar companies to Greggs include e.g. Americana Restaurants, Collins Foods, Domino's Pizza Enterprises, Endeavour Group. |
